Public Notices£so,ooo SIX PER CENT. DEBENTURES. THE BANK OF NEW ZEALAND, Acting for THE AUCKLAND IMPROVEMENT COMMISSIONERS, Invite TENDERS for the whole or any portion of Debentures representing Eifty Thousand Pounds, bearing Six per cent, interest, ..yable half-yearly. The principal will be repaid at par by a one per cent, cumulative Sinking Eimd, applied by annual drawings to the extinction of the debt.
